当前位置:首页 > 数据库 > 正文内容

公司数据库,公司数据库的选择与优化——构建高效数据管理平台

admin3周前 (01-21)数据库5

公司数据库是一个组织用来存储、管理和检索大量数据的系统。它通常包括以下要素:

1. 数据库管理系统(DBMS):这是一种软件,用于管理数据库中的数据。它提供了一种方法来创建、更新、查询和删除数据。

2. 数据库模型:这是数据库中数据的逻辑结构。常见的数据库模型包括关系型、层次型、网络型和面向对象型。

3. 数据库语言:这是用于与数据库管理系统进行交互的语言。SQL(结构化查询语言)是最常用的数据库语言,用于执行查询、更新和删除操作。

4. 数据库设计:这是数据库中数据的物理结构。它包括数据表、字段、索引和视图等。

5. 数据库安全性:这是保护数据库免受未授权访问和损坏的措施。它包括用户身份验证、权限控制、加密和备份等。

6. 数据库性能:这是数据库管理系统处理数据请求的速度和效率。它受到数据库设计、硬件和软件配置等因素的影响。

7. 数据库维护:这是确保数据库正常运行和保持数据完整性的活动。它包括数据备份、恢复、优化和监控等。

8. 数据库应用:这是使用数据库管理系统开发的应用程序。它们可以是桌面应用程序、Web应用程序或移动应用程序。

9. 数据库集成:这是将多个数据库或数据源集成到一个统一的数据环境中。它有助于提高数据访问和管理的效率。

10. 数据库迁移:这是将数据从一个数据库管理系统迁移到另一个数据库管理系统的过程。它通常用于升级数据库系统或整合不同来源的数据。

公司数据库在许多方面都发挥着重要作用,例如:

1. 存储和管理客户信息、产品信息、财务数据和其他业务数据。

2. 支持业务流程自动化,提高工作效率。

3. 为决策提供数据支持,帮助企业做出更明智的决策。

4. 保障数据安全,防止数据泄露和损坏。

5. 促进数据共享和协作,提高团队沟通效率。

6. 支持业务创新,推动企业数字化转型。

7. 提高客户满意度,增强企业竞争力。

8. 降低运营成本,提高企业盈利能力。

9. 遵守法规要求,保护企业利益。

10. 提高企业透明度,增强投资者信心。

总之,公司数据库是企业运营的重要基础设施,对于企业的成功至关重要。随着大数据、云计算和人工智能等技术的发展,公司数据库将发挥越来越重要的作用,帮助企业实现数字化转型和持续创新。

公司数据库的选择与优化——构建高效数据管理平台

在当今信息化时代,公司数据库作为企业核心数据资源的存储和管理平台,其重要性不言而喻。选择合适的数据库软件,并对其进行优化,是确保企业数据安全、高效运行的关键。本文将探讨公司数据库的选择与优化策略,帮助企业在数据管理方面构建高效平台。

一、公司数据库的选择

1. 关系型数据库(RDBMS)

关系型数据库是目前应用最广泛的数据库类型,如MySQL、Oracle、SQL Server、PostgreSQL等。其核心特点是数据以表格形式存储,表格之间通过外键建立关联,支持复杂查询和事务处理。关系型数据库适用于需要处理大量数据和高并发访问的应用。

2. NoSQL数据库

NoSQL数据库是一种非关系型数据库,如MongoDB、Cassandra、Redis等。其特点是无模式、易于扩展、支持高并发读写。NoSQL数据库适用于处理大量非结构化数据、分布式存储和实时数据处理等场景。

3. 云数据库

云数据库是一种基于云计算的数据库服务,如阿里云RDS、腾讯云数据库、华为云数据库等。云数据库具有弹性伸缩、高可用性、易于管理等特点,适用于企业快速部署和扩展数据库需求。

二、公司数据库的优化

1. 数据库设计优化

(1)合理选择数据类型,避免使用过大的数据类型,如VARCHAR(255)可改为VARCHAR(50)。

(2)合理设置索引,提高查询效率。

(3)避免使用过多的冗余字段,减少数据存储空间。

(4)合理设计表结构,避免表连接过多,影响查询性能。

2. 数据库性能优化

(1)合理配置数据库参数,如连接数、缓存大小等。

(2)定期进行数据库维护,如清理碎片、优化索引等。

(3)使用数据库性能监控工具,及时发现并解决性能瓶颈。

(4)优化SQL语句,避免使用复杂的查询语句,如子查询、连接等。

三、数据库安全与备份

1. 数据库安全

(1)设置合理的用户权限,避免未授权访问。

(2)定期进行安全审计,发现并修复安全漏洞。

(3)使用SSL加密技术,保证数据传输安全。

2. 数据库备份

(1)定期进行全量备份和增量备份,确保数据安全。

(2)将备份存储在安全的地方,避免数据丢失。

(3)定期测试备份,确保备份可用。

公司数据库的选择与优化是企业数据管理的重要组成部分。通过合理选择数据库类型、优化数据库设计、提高数据库性能、加强数据库安全与备份,企业可以构建一个高效、安全、可靠的数据管理平台,为企业的信息化发展提供有力支持。

扫描二维码推送至手机访问。

版权声明:本文由51Blog发布,如需转载请注明出处。

本文链接:https://www.51blog.vip/?id=30360

分享给朋友:

“公司数据库,公司数据库的选择与优化——构建高效数据管理平台” 的相关文章

YashanDB在地理信息系统(GIS)范畴的要害功用和技术优势

YashanDB在地理信息系统(GIS)范畴的要害功用和技术优势

1 GIS的技能场景 地舆信息体系(Geographic Information System,简称GIS)是⼀种集成的核算机体系,⽤于捕获、存储、剖析、办理和展⽰一切类型的地舆数据。GIS的核⼼功用和原理可以从以下⼏个⽅⾯进⾏具体论述: 1.1 数据捕获与存储 GIS可以处理各种类型的地舆数据,...

wind数据库免费版,金融数据获取与分析的新选择

wind数据库免费版,金融数据获取与分析的新选择

Wind数据库确实提供了免费版本供用户使用。以下是关于Wind数据库免费版的一些详细信息:1. 免费版内容: 免费版可能包含部分基础数据和信息,适用于个人或企业的基础金融数据需求。 免费版的数据全面性、功能使用或者数据更新频率可能会有所限制。2. 使用限制: 免费用户可能会遇到一些...

数据库的主要特点,链嶅姟涓嶅彲鐢怎么读

数据库(Database)是计算机系统中用于存储、管理和检索数据的软件系统。它有以下几个主要特点:1. 数据结构化:数据库中的数据按照一定的数据模型进行组织,使得数据具有结构化、规则化的特点,便于计算机处理。2. 数据共享:数据库允许多个用户或应用程序同时访问和操作数据,实现了数据的共享。3. 数据...

大数据黑名单,成因、影响及恢复途径

大数据黑名单,成因、影响及恢复途径

大数据黑名单是一个类似于征信的第三方信用信息平台,它通过大数据技术将各类网贷平台的用户信用记录综合在一起,形成一个信用系统。以下是关于大数据黑名单的形成及其影响的详细说明: 大数据黑名单的形成1. 逾期严重:无论是上征信的贷款信用卡,还是网贷,逾期严重都会直接影响大数据信用,甚至变成大数据黑名单。2...

数据库引擎,数据库引擎概述

数据库引擎,数据库引擎概述

数据库引擎是数据库管理系统(DBMS)中的一个关键组件,它负责处理数据的存储、检索、更新和删除等操作。数据库引擎可以分为多种类型,包括关系型数据库引擎和非关系型数据库引擎。关系型数据库引擎:这种类型的数据库引擎基于关系模型,使用表格来存储数据,并使用SQL(结构化查询语言)来查询和管理数据。常见的关...

mysql时间戳转换日期格式, 时间戳与日期格式概述

mysql时间戳转换日期格式, 时间戳与日期格式概述

在MySQL中,你可以使用 `DATE_FORMAT` 函数来将时间戳转换为日期格式。`DATE_FORMAT` 函数允许你指定日期和时间的显示格式。下面是一个基本的例子,展示了如何将一个时间戳转换为 `YYYYMMDD` 格式的日期:```sqlSELECT DATE_FORMAT AS form...